PICA Performance Space June 25-July 10

Stop! Don't Blink integrated contemporary dance with moveable scaffolding to add a further dimension to the performance space. The dancers moved from floor to scaffold with fluid ease and surprising grace. Using a series of vignettes the mood shifted between sadness and joy with sidesteps into humour and examinations of the way children communicate. It was fast moving and clever in the way the dancers use everyday items to create play, much as children do.

The design incorporated paintings by internationally renowned graffiti artist of the Perth street art scene, Stormie Mills. The original music score was by Matt Cornell; with its urban and industrial sound scape added a powerful dimension that the audience, especially the younger members could relate to.
